  OVERVIEW

This rootkit is used by Skidmap - a Linux malware - to hide its cryptocurrency-mining abilities.

This Rootkit arrives on a system as a file dropped by other malware or as a file downloaded unknowingly by users when visiting malicious sites.

Other Details

This Rootkit does the following:

  • It hides the following files:
    • kswaped
    • kaudited
    • ip6network
    • ip4network
    • systemd-network
    • xpropd
    • xcond
    • pluto
    • mingety
    • xiscsd
    • tplinkd
    • pascald
    • gemdos2d
    • gloofields
    • hopformdit
    • pkeeminfo
    • pamdicks
    • rxmlb2
    • mdpsloads
    • infiniex
    • lzmoinfo
    • picsmanager
    • perkiseek
    • sequemanx
    • oddobjump
    • pdxmlmtg
    • mpidrubit
    • hansiupxd
    • helpmaninfo
    • mpartinconf
    • raid.ko
    • iptable_mac.ko
    • snd_pcs.ko
    • usb_pcs.ko
    • ipv6_kac.ko
    • usb_control
    • S94ip6network
    • S95systemd-network
    • pptpctrl
    • ndptxeinfo
    • helpmaninfo
    • libxml2info
    • pkeeminfo
    • grub2-infolist
    • loadpixcare
    • loadxjump
    • irqbalanced
    • libpcmcia.so
    • ld.so.preload
    • vpnserver
    • ssd_control
    • iproute.ko
    • netlink.ko
    • cryptov2.ko
    • acpi_console.ko
    • raid_console.ko
    • ilog.h
    • olog.h
    • tinymapper
    • udp2raw
    • tinyvpn
    • rctlconf
    • rctlcli
    • rctlser
    • rctl_cert.pem
    • rctl_priv.pem
    • rctl_ca.crt
    • rctlcli.cfg
  • It is used by Trojan.Linux.SKIDMAP.UWEJX for its rootkit capabilities.
